Texas Lawyer: Texas Stadium Corp., et al. v. The City of Irving

January 26, 1992 — Dallas firm Bickel & Brewer secured a settlement permitting the sale of beer and wine at Texas Stadium, ending a 20-year ban under an Irving liquor-control ordinance. Representing Texas Stadium Corp. and licensee Corral Services Inc., the firm challenged the ordinance’s constitutionality in a March 29 suit. The settlement led to an August 10 referendum, where Irving voters approved exempting the stadium from the ordinance, followed by legislative action confirming the exemption. Judge Bill Rhea of the 162nd District Court dismissed the suit on August 30 after the plaintiffs agreed to drop their challenge.
